New LED is Expected to Replace Fluorescent Light

A domestic enterprise developed an alternating current (AC) Light Emitting Diode (LED) that can be used as lighting by directly plugging it into an outlet.

Seoul Semiconductor, which produces LED products, developed the AC LED for the first time in the world and held a product preview at the hall of the Federation of Korean Industries in Yeouido, Seoul.

The existing LED is expensive because it is designed for direct current (DC) operation, which requires a switching device in order to be used on AC.

The life of the AC LED is 80,000 hours, which is longer than an incandescent light (1,000 hours), a fluorescent light (5,000 hours), and power LED (50,000 hours). The AC LED is expected to replace all three in the long term.
